Abadon Announced For Squared Circle Expo II
Mysterious wrestler Abadon is the latest wrestler to be announced for Squared Circle Expo II on April 15-16, 2022 in Indianapolis.

There is not a lot known about female wrestler Abadon. Earlier this week though, we learned one thing about the mysterious wrestler. Abadon will be appearing at the Squared Circle Expo II.
Abadon made her pro wrestling debut in January 2019. At 5'0", Abadon is small in stature, but making a big name for herself already. "The Living Dead Girl" is currently signed to All Elite Wrestling, where she feuded with Hikaru Shida over the AEW Women's championship. Although she did not win the title, Abadon did well for herself, proving she belonged.
She has a great look, with her undead or Zombie makeup. Her signature moves are "The Gravedigger" and Soul Reaver." She presents a nice package and just needs more experience.

Abadon joins already announced Sammy Guevara, Fuego Del Sol, Ethan Page, Santana & Ortiz and FTR (Cash Wheeler and Dax Harwood) for the Squared Circle Expo II. With more than five months until SCE II, there will be many more guest announcements made and we will report them here.
SCE II is being held April 15-16 at the Wyndham at 2544 Executive Drive in Indianapolis, Indiana. In addition to a huge roster of legendary wrestling guests, there will be panels, Q&A's, vendors and more, including a full card of wrestling action on Saturday night.
